Mutation Observer

MutationObserver lets you watch for changes in the DOM - elements added or removed, attributes modified, text content changed.

Why Use MutationObserver?

Before MutationObserver, you had to poll the DOM or use hacky DOMSubtreeModified events (deprecated, slow). MutationObserver is:

  • Efficient - async, batched, no polling
  • Precise - tells you exactly what changed
  • Well-supported - all modern browsers

Basic Usage

const observer = new MutationObserver(function(mutations) {
  mutations.forEach(function(mutation) {
    console.log(mutation.type, mutation);
  });
});

observer.observe(targetElement, {
  childList: true,    // watch for child additions/removals
  attributes: true,   // watch for attribute changes
  subtree: true,      // watch entire subtree
  characterData: true // watch text changes
});

// When done:
observer.disconnect();

Watching Attribute Changes

Demo: Watching Attributes
HTML
<div id='attr-demo'>
<div id='attr-target' class='box' data-count='0' style='padding:16px;background:#eef2ff;border:2px solid #6366f1;border-radius:8px;text-align:center;'>
Watch my attributes change
</div>
<div style='margin-top:8px;display:flex;gap:8px;flex-wrap:wrap;'>
<button id='toggle-class'>Toggle Class</button>
<button id='change-style'>Change Style</button>
<button id='inc-data'>Increment data-count</button>
</div>
<pre id='attr-log' style='background:#f1f5f9;padding:8px;border-radius:4px;'></pre>
</div>
JavaScript
const target = document.getElementById('attr-target');
const log = document.getElementById('attr-log');

const observer = new MutationObserver(function(mutations) {
mutations.forEach(function(m) {
if (m.type === 'attributes') {
log.textContent =
'Attribute changed: ' + m.attributeName + '\\n' +
'  oldValue: ' + m.oldValue + '\\n' +
'  newValue: ' + target.getAttribute(m.attributeName);
}
});
});

observer.observe(target, {
attributes: true,
attributeOldValue: true,
attributeFilter: ['class', 'style', 'data-count'] // only watch these
});

document.getElementById('toggle-class').onclick = function() {
target.classList.toggle('active');
};
document.getElementById('change-style').onclick = function() {
target.style.background = target.style.background === '#fef9c3' ? '#eef2ff' : '#fef9c3';
};
document.getElementById('inc-data').onclick = function() {
const count = parseInt(target.dataset.count) + 1;
target.dataset.count = count;
};

Configuration Options

Option Type Default Description
childList boolean false Watch direct child additions/removals
attributes boolean false Watch attribute changes
characterData boolean false Watch text content changes
subtree boolean false Watch entire subtree (not just direct children)
attributeOldValue boolean false Record previous attribute value
characterDataOldValue boolean false Record previous text value
attributeFilter string[] all Only watch these attributes

MutationRecord Properties

Each mutation in the callback has:

Property What it contains
type "childList", "attributes", or "characterData"
target The node that changed
addedNodes Nodes added (for childList)
removedNodes Nodes removed (for childList)
previousSibling / nextSibling Sibling info (for childList)
attributeName Name of changed attribute
oldValue Previous value (if oldValue option set)

Disconnecting

Always disconnect when you’re done:

observer.disconnect(); // stop observing

Key Takeaways

  • MutationObserver watches for DOM changes - additions, removals, attributes, text
  • Always pass subtree: true if you want to watch descendants too
  • Use attributeFilter to watch specific attributes only
  • The observer callback receives an array of MutationRecords (batched)
  • Always call .disconnect() when the observer is no longer needed (e.g., on component unmount)
  • Much better performance than deprecated DOMSubtreeModified or polling
